Gifts as Expressions of Connection
Thoughtful gifts are about connection, not transactions. They express care, understanding, and attention. Sometimes, the most impactful gifts are not physical items at all.
Consider alternative gestures:
- Writing a personal note or letter
- Spending dedicated time together without distractions
- Starting or continuing a meaningful tradition
- Creating a collection of memories, like a photo album or playlist
These gestures honor relationships and shared experiences, emphasizing the emotional value behind giving.

How to Give With Heart
There is no single formula for meaningful gift-giving, but certain principles can guide your choices. Thoughtful giving focuses on intention, personalization, and emotional resonance rather than perfection or extravagance.
Tips to give thoughtfully:
- Reflect on Shared Memories: Gifts inspired by past experiences or meaningful moments have lasting significance.
- Prioritize Sincerity Over Perfection: Heartfelt gestures carry more weight than flawlessly executed but impersonal gifts.
- Create Experiences Together: Shared moments—like a hike, creative activity, or quiet conversation—often leave deeper impressions than physical gifts.
- Personalize Where Possible: Even small touches, like a handwritten message or a customized token, enhance meaning.

Practical Ideas for Meaningful Celebrations
To make your next celebration more meaningful, consider the following approaches:
- Avoid Last-Minute Choices: Take time to consider what truly matters to the recipient.
- Focus on Shared Experiences: Experiences often leave longer-lasting memories than material gifts.
- Incorporate Traditions: Rituals or traditions repeated over time strengthen emotional connections.
- Document the Moment: Notes, photos, or keepsakes help preserve memories for the future.
Even small gestures can have a profound impact when they are heartfelt and intentional. Thoughtful giving is less about the object and more about the meaning behind it.
